  17. #include <linux/kernel.h>
  18. #include <linux/irq.h>
  19. #include <linux/gpio.h>
  20. #include <linux/platform_device.h>
  21. #include <linux/delay.h>
  22. #include <asm/mach-types.h>
  23. #include <asm/mach/arch.h>
  24. #include <asm/io.h>
  25. #include <asm/setup.h>
  26. #include <mach/board.h>
  27. #include <mach/irqs.h>
  28. #include <mach/sirc.h>
  29. #include <mach/gpio.h>
  30. #include "devices.h"
  31. extern struct sys_timer msm_timer;
  32. static const resource_size_t qsd8x50_surf_smc91x_base __initdata = 0x70000300;
  33. static const unsigned qsd8x50_surf_smc91x_gpio __initdata = 156;
  34. /* Leave smc91x resources empty here, as we'll fill them in
  35. * at run-time: they vary from board to board, and the true
  36. * configuration won't be known until boot.
  37. */
  38. static struct resource smc91x_resources[] __initdata = {
  39. [0] = {
  40. .flags = IORESOURCE_MEM,
  41. },
  42. [1] = {
  43. .flags = IORESOURCE_IRQ,
  44. },
  45. };
  46. static struct platform_device smc91x_device __initdata = {
  47. .name = "smc91x",
  48. .id = 0,
  49. .num_resources = ARRAY_SIZE(smc91x_resources),
  50. .resource = smc91x_resources,
  51. };
  52. static int __init msm_init_smc91x(void)
  53. {
  54. if (machine_is_qsd8x50_surf()) {
  55. smc91x_resources[0].start = qsd8x50_surf_smc91x_base;
  56. smc91x_resources[0].end = qsd8x50_surf_smc91x_base + 0xff;
  57. smc91x_resources[1].start =
  58. gpio_to_irq(qsd8x50_surf_smc91x_gpio);
  59. smc91x_resources[1].end =
  60. gpio_to_irq(qsd8x50_surf_smc91x_gpio);
  61. platform_device_register(&smc91x_device);
  62. }
  63. return 0;
  64. }
  65. module_init(msm_init_smc91x);
